Respaldo y recuperación de datos en máquinas virtuales

Si eres usuario de máquinas virtuales, sabrás lo valiosos que son los datos almacenados en ellas. Las máquinas virtuales, o VMs por sus siglas en inglés (Virtual Machines), son entornos virtuales que simulan un sistema operativo y permiten ejecutar aplicaciones y servicios de manera independiente. Su flexibilidad y escalabilidad las convierten en una opción popular para los desarrolladores y administradores de sistemas.

Sin embargo, los datos almacenados en las máquinas virtuales son propensos a pérdidas o daños, ya sea por un fallo en el hardware, un error humano o un ataque de malware. Por eso, es esencial contar con una estrategia de respaldo y recuperación de datos sólida y eficiente. En este artículo, te mostraremos todo lo que necesitas saber sobre el respaldo y recuperación de datos en máquinas virtuales.

Índice

¿Qué es el respaldo de datos en máquinas virtuales?

El respaldo de datos en máquinas virtuales es el proceso de copiar y guardar los datos almacenados en una máquina virtual en un lugar seguro, con el fin de protegerlos de posibles pérdidas o daños. Este proceso implica crear una copia exacta de los datos y almacenarla en un dispositivo de almacenamiento externo, como un disco duro externo, una cinta magnética o un sistema de almacenamiento en la nube.

El respaldo de datos es una parte fundamental de cualquier estrategia de seguridad de la información, ya que garantiza la disponibilidad y confiabilidad de los datos en caso de que ocurra algún incidente que afecte la máquina virtual. Además, el respaldo de datos permite cumplir con los requisitos legales y regulatorios en cuanto a la protección de la información, y también facilita la migración de las máquinas virtuales a nuevos entornos o plataformas.

Importancia del respaldo de datos en máquinas virtuales

El respaldo de datos en máquinas virtuales es fundamental por varias razones:

  1. Protección contra pérdida de datos: Los datos son uno de los activos más valiosos de cualquier organización, y perderlos puede tener consecuencias graves. El respaldo de datos garantiza que, en caso de un fallo en la máquina virtual o un error humano, los datos puedan ser recuperados sin problemas.
  2. Recuperación ante desastres: Los desastres naturales, los ataques de malware y otros eventos imprevistos pueden causar la pérdida total de una máquina virtual. Tener una copia de respaldo de los datos permite restaurar la máquina virtual en un nuevo entorno y minimizar el tiempo de inactividad.
  3. Cumplimiento legal y regulatorio: Muchas regulaciones y leyes exigen que las organizaciones protejan y respalden adecuadamente sus datos. El respaldo de datos en máquinas virtuales asegura el cumplimiento de estas normativas y evita posibles sanciones.
  4. Migración de la infraestructura: En ocasiones, es necesario migrar las máquinas virtuales a nuevos entornos o plataformas. El respaldo de datos simplifica este proceso, ya que permite copiar los datos de la máquina virtual original y restaurarlos en la nueva infraestructura.

¿Cómo realizar el respaldo de datos en máquinas virtuales?

Existen diferentes métodos y herramientas para realizar el respaldo de datos en máquinas virtuales. A continuación, te mostramos las opciones más comunes:

Copia de seguridad tradicional

El método más básico de respaldo de datos en máquinas virtuales es realizar una copia de seguridad tradicional. Consiste en realizar una copia completa de los datos de la máquina virtual en un destino externo, como un disco duro externo o una cinta magnética.

Esta copia de seguridad puede ser programada para que se realice de forma automática en intervalos regulares, o puede hacerse manualmente según sea necesario. La copia de seguridad tradicional suele ser lenta y requiere una cantidad considerable de espacio de almacenamiento, ya que se realiza una copia completa de todos los datos cada vez.

Leer También:Auditoría de seguridad en entornos de VM

Snapshot de máquina virtual

Algunas plataformas de virtualización, como VMware y VirtualBox, ofrecen la posibilidad de crear "snapshots" o instantáneas de las máquinas virtuales. Un snapshot es una copia en tiempo real del estado de la máquina virtual, incluyendo todos los archivos y configuraciones en ese momento.

Los snapshots son útiles para respaldar y restaurar rápidamente una máquina virtual a un estado anterior. Sin embargo, es importante tener en cuenta que los snapshots no son una solución de respaldo completa, ya que solo se guarda el estado de la máquina virtual y no necesariamente todos los datos almacenados en ella.

Replicación de datos

La replicación de datos es una técnica que implica mantener una copia en tiempo real de los datos en un destino externo. A medida que se realizan cambios en la máquina virtual, estos cambios se replican automáticamente en el destino externo, lo que garantiza que los datos estén siempre actualizados.

La replicación de datos puede ser síncrona o asíncrona. En la replicación síncrona, los cambios se envían al destino externo inmediatamente después de realizarse en la máquina virtual, lo que garantiza una copia exacta de los datos en todo momento. En la replicación asíncrona, los cambios se envían al destino externo con cierto retraso, lo que puede resultar en una pequeña pérdida de datos en caso de un fallo de la máquina virtual.

Respaldos incrementales

Los respaldos incrementales son una estrategia de respaldo que implica realizar copias de seguridad solo de los cambios realizados desde el último respaldo completo o incremental. En lugar de copiar todos los datos cada vez, solo se copian los archivos modificados o agregados desde el último respaldo.

Esta estrategia de respaldo es más eficiente en términos de almacenamiento y tiempo, ya que solo se copian los cambios en lugar de copiar todo el conjunto de datos cada vez. Sin embargo, la recuperación de datos puede ser más lenta y compleja, ya que se deben restaurar todos los respaldos incrementales en orden para obtener una versión completa y coherente de los datos.

Recuperación de datos en máquinas virtuales

La recuperación de datos en máquinas virtuales es el proceso de restaurar los datos desde una copia de respaldo en caso de una pérdida de datos o un fallo en la máquina virtual. Existen diferentes técnicas y métodos para la recuperación de datos en máquinas virtuales:

Restauración completa

La restauración completa implica restaurar una copia de respaldo completa de la máquina virtual en un nuevo entorno o plataforma. Esta es la opción más sencilla y rápida, ya que se restaura la máquina virtual en su totalidad, incluyendo todos los datos, configuraciones y aplicaciones instaladas.

Leer También:Políticas de encriptación para la seguridad en VM

Sin embargo, la restauración completa puede implicar tiempos de inactividad significativos, ya que se debe crear una nueva instancia de la máquina virtual y restaurar todos los datos desde cero. Además, puede ser más difícil seleccionar y recuperar solo los datos necesarios, especialmente si la copia de respaldo es antigua o si se han realizado cambios importantes en la máquina virtual desde la última copia de respaldo.

Restauración selectiva

La restauración selectiva implica seleccionar y restaurar solo los datos necesarios desde una copia de respaldo. Esta opción es más flexible y rápida que la restauración completa, ya que solo se restauran los archivos o directorios específicos que se han perdido o dañado.

Para realizar una restauración selectiva, es necesario utilizar una herramienta de respaldo que permita explorar el contenido de la copia de respaldo y seleccionar los archivos o directorios que se desean restaurar. Esta opción es especialmente útil cuando solo se necesita recuperar una pequeña cantidad de datos y se desea minimizar el tiempo de inactividad.

Restauración de máquina virtual a partir de un snapshot

Si se ha utilizado la opción de snapshots de máquina virtual, es posible restaurar la máquina virtual a un estado anterior utilizando el snapshot correspondiente. Esta opción es rápida y sencilla, ya que solo se necesita revertir la máquina virtual al estado almacenado en el snapshot.

Es importante destacar que esta opción solo permite restaurar la máquina virtual a un estado anterior y no necesariamente restaura todos los datos almacenados en ella. Si se necesita recuperar datos específicos, es necesario utilizar una de las opciones de restauración mencionadas anteriormente.

Conclusión

El respaldo y recuperación de datos en máquinas virtuales es esencial para garantizar la disponibilidad y confiabilidad de los datos en caso de una pérdida o daño. Existen diferentes métodos y técnicas para realizar el respaldo y la recuperación de datos en máquinas virtuales, cada uno con sus ventajas y desventajas.

Es importante contar con una estrategia de respaldo y recuperación de datos sólida y eficiente, que se ajuste a las necesidades y recursos de tu organización. Asegúrate de realizar copias de respaldo regulares, utilizar metodologías de respaldo eficientes y probar regularmente la recuperación de datos.

Recuerda que la seguridad de los datos es responsabilidad de todos, y el respaldo de datos en máquinas virtuales es una parte fundamental de esa responsabilidad. No esperes hasta que sea demasiado tarde para implementar una estrategia de respaldo de datos sólida y eficiente. ¡Protege tus datos y evita problemas futuros!

Leer También:Los mejores tips de seguridad para tus máquinas virtuales

Artículos más Leidos:

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*

Subir